🚇 🗺️ Getting There
RTP is best accessed by car, with major highways like I-40 and I-540 nearby. The closest major airports are Raleigh-Durham International Airport (RDU), which is very close to RTP.
Public transportation options within RTP are limited. Most visitors and residents rely on personal vehicles. Ride-sharing services are available.
Key roads include Aviation Parkway, NC 54, and Cornwallis Road. Understanding these will help you navigate the park.
RTP is strategically located between Raleigh and Durham, typically a 15-30 minute drive to each city center, depending on traffic.
It can be challenging to navigate RTP extensively without a car due to its size and dispersed nature, though new developments are improving walkability in specific areas.
🎫 🎫 Tickets & Entry
Research Triangle Park itself is an open area and does not require tickets for general access. Entry to specific companies or facilities within RTP will require prior arrangements or invitations.
There are no general entry fees for Research Triangle Park. Access to public spaces and new developments like Hub RTP is free.
RTP is generally accessible during daylight hours for its public areas. Individual businesses and research facilities have their own operating hours.
Direct visits to research labs are typically not open to the public unless part of a specific organized event or internship program.
Information on events, especially those related to innovation and community, can often be found on the official RTP website or through local event listings.

The Evolution of RTP: From Park to Place
The development of areas like Hub RTP is central to this evolution. Hub RTP is envisioned as a vibrant urban center within the park, featuring modern residential apartments, retail spaces, and community gathering spots. This initiative is designed to attract and retain talent by offering a more convenient and engaging lifestyle directly within the park's boundaries, reducing the need for long commutes.
This transformation is not just about buildings; it's about fostering a stronger sense of community and place. By integrating residential living and amenities, RTP is moving beyond its traditional identity as solely a place of work to become a destination in itself. This strategic growth is positioning RTP for continued relevance and expansion in the coming decades.

The Economic Engine of RTP
Key industries thriving in RTP include biotechnology, pharmaceuticals, advanced manufacturing, and information technology. This concentration of talent and resources fosters collaboration and drives significant advancements. The presence of major players in these fields makes RTP a critical contributor to North Carolina's economy and a significant force in national and international innovation.
The ongoing expansion and rezoning efforts, such as RTP 3.0, are designed to ensure the park remains competitive and attractive for future investment and talent. By adapting to new urban planning concepts and integrating more amenities, RTP aims to sustain its role as a leading center for research and economic growth.
